(Reuters) -The Israeli military said on Thursday a missile launched from Yemen towards Israel fell in an open area outside Israeli territory and no sirens were activated, the third such launch within less than 24 hours.
Yemen’s Iran-backed Houthis recently stepped up attacks and missile launches, in what they have called an initial response to Israeli attacks on Yemen.
The Houthis have been launching missiles and drones thousands of kilometres north towards Israel, describing them as acts of solidarity with Palestinians.
Most of the dozens of missiles and drones launched have been intercepted or fallen short of targets.
